A Professional Certificate in Sensor Calibration for Driverless Cars equips participants with the crucial skills needed for accurate sensor data interpretation in autonomous vehicle systems. This specialized training is highly relevant to the rapidly expanding field of autonomous driving.
Learning outcomes include mastering calibration techniques for various sensors, such as LiDAR, radar, and cameras, used in autonomous vehicles. Students gain practical experience in troubleshooting sensor malfunctions, performing quality control checks, and understanding the impact of environmental factors on sensor performance. This involves hands-on training with real-world sensor data and advanced calibration tools.
The program duration typically ranges from several weeks to a few months, depending on the intensity and depth of the curriculum. The program balances theoretical knowledge with practical application, ensuring graduates possess the skills necessary for immediate employment in this high-demand sector.
